I have 6T and I'm not worried about it.
You can minimize the risk of burn-in by keeping brightness at moderate levels, which is okay because max brightness burns my eyeballs.
Don't keep static images for prolonged periods of time, like GPS navigation while driving for hours
The only static images that are on my phone right now are all the little icons on the notification bar
If you're a moderate user, and not someone who spends 10 hours/day inside his phone, by the time you notice any diverse effects your phone will be outdated anyway

So I just got a new phone with android 8. WTF were they thinking with some of the UI changes?

If you drag on the right hand side of the top bar it now maximizes the options menu for mobile data, bluetooth etc. And leaves your notifications minimized at the bottom. Which is fine and dandy and all if you're left handed. But if you're right handed you'll have to either use both hands or swipe twice just to see your notifications. And there doesn't seem to be an option to change this. WTF?

I also did the mistake of getting a phone with a notch, because I thought the ability to turn it off would just draw black pixels behind it and give you a full size status bar beneath it. Nope. It just draws a black bar behind it and now I can't see what notifications I've received. Very handy.

And I never understood why they replaced the menu button at the bottom menu. Because why open an app menu with your thumb when you can use use two hands to do it?
